What is Zinit Client?

Zinit Client is a Rust crate — A Rust client library for interacting with Zinit service manager.

How to Verify Safety

Run cargo audit. Review on crates.io for activity.

You can also check the trust score via API: GET /v1/preflight?target=zinit-client

Key Safety Concerns for Rust crate

When evaluating any Rust crate, watch for: dependency vulnerabilities, unsafe code, maintenance status.
